ecological perspective

Serviço Social
Verbete 1 de 1

substantivo

Contexto: "Despite the centrality of adoption outcomes for the youth in foster care, the child welfare literature largely omits perceptions that youth have about the facilitators and barriers to successful adoption, particularly from an ecological perspective that considers child, family, and system level factors."
Fonte: Susana Mariscal, E., Akin, B. A., Lieberman, A. A., & Washington, D. K. (2015, August 1). Exploring the path from foster care to stable and lasting adoption: Perceptions of foster care alumni. Children and Youth Services Review. Elsevier Ltd.

Termo equivalente: perspectiva ecológica

Definição: "The ecological perspective is an approach to social work practice that addresses the complex transactions between people and their environments."
Fonte: Greene, R. R. (2017). Human behavior theory and social work practice. Human Behavior Theory and Social Work Practice (pp. 1–436). Taylor and Francis.

Definição em português: "A perspectiva ecológica é uma abordagem da prática do Serviço Social que aborda as transações complexas entre as pessoas e seus ambientes."
